Genetic diversity of the population of Holstein Friesian bulls imported to Ecuador between 2000-2021

Genetic diversity guarantees the evolution and adaptation of animal populations. Therefore, to evaluate the genetic diversity of the population of Holstein Friesian bulls imported into Ecuador between the years 2000-2021 through their genealogical information, constitutes the objective of the research. 273 bulls were evaluated, the genetic analysis was carried out through the estimation of the consanguinity coefficient and the mean relationship with the ENDOG v4.8 program. The Holstein Friesian breed from the United States and Canada is responsible for 89% of the gene flow to Ecuador. The average age of the bulls was 8.50 years, assuming a generation interval between 6-8 years. Within the Ecuadorian market there is a great demand for straws from proven bulls with high reliability, evidencing the use of bulls of advanced age and bulls in proof, affecting the generation interval and genetic progress compared to the use of genomic bulls.
